A number of varieties of thermometers are widely-used while in the laboratory work. Liquid-in glass thermometers generally hold mercury and red alcohol as the substance and is made of closed glass. Thermometers, that appraise the alterations in electrical abstinence into values comprises of the blend of precious metals that are of extensible in nature with the alterations in the temps and are also titled as Bimetallic strip thermometers. To alter Infrared (IR) energy into the shape of temperature a non-contact gadget called the Infrared temperature gauge is used. Temperature scales used on virtually all laboratory thermometers are typically in degrees Fahrenheit (F) plus degrees Celsius (C ).

Additionally, the utilization of a laboratory thermometer is subdivided within 2 groups i.e. “primary thermometers” and “secondary thermometers”. They’re parted in line with their volume of information about the laws and quantities in it.
